Assess Your Space
Prior to diving right into the exciting globe of personalized showers, take a moment to analyze your space. Start by determining your bathroom measurements, noting the elevation, size, and deepness. This'll aid you identify the dimension of the shower that'll fit pleasantly without crowding the area.
Search for any type of existing plumbing areas, as transferring pipes can add significant costs and complexity to your restoration.
Next off, review the format. Consider the door's swing instructions and any type of obstacles like home windows, cabinets, or vanities. Make sure you visualize just how the new shower will incorporate into the existing style.
Think about the flow of the space; you desire it to really feel open and available.
Don't forget to inspect your storage space needs. If you have a great deal of toiletries, plan for shelves or built-in particular niches within the shower.
Ultimately, consider lights and air flow. Excellent lighting enhances the shower experience, while correct ventilation stops mold and mildew and mold.

Select Useful Features
When designing your customized shower, integrating practical attributes is crucial for improving your daily experience.
Begin by thinking about the showerhead. Opt for adjustable or multi-function designs that deal with your specific preferences, whether you delight in a mild rain or an effective massage spray.
Next, consider water pressure and temperature level controls. Thermostatic shutoffs offer a consistent temperature level, protecting against sudden variations that can disrupt your shower. Additionally, mounting a portable showerhead can supply versatility for rinsing and cleaning up.
Do not forget storage space. Built-in racks or corner caddies can keep your shampoo and soap organized, while a shower bench adds comfort for seating and storage. If you have mobility problems, order bars can boost security.
Last but not least, consider the illumination and ventilation in your shower area. Recessed illumination can produce a soothing atmosphere, and a well-placed exhaust follower will help in reducing moisture build-up, avoiding mold and mildew and mildew.
